Senate vote: Nomination // May 11, 2021

Confirmation: Cynthia Minette Marten, of California, to be Deputy Secretary of Education

Who won, and how much of the country was behind them

Won the vote · Yea

54 votes, representing 158,049,868 people61.3%of U.S. adults

Lost the vote · Nay

44 votes, representing 98,737,842 people38.3%of U.S. adults

The dotted gap is 0.4% of U.S. adults whose member did not vote, voted “present,” or whose seat was vacant.
